Вопросы к Поиску с Алисой
Возможно, имелись в виду различия между асинхронным и синхронным поиском с точки зрения обработки запросов и возврата результатов. www.astera.com learn.microsoft.com
Синхронный поиск предполагает шаблон взаимодействия «запрос — ответ»: клиент отправляет запрос, ждёт ответа сервера и не может продолжить выполнение, пока не получит ответ. www.astera.com Для каждого клиентского запроса в синхронных системах обычно используется отдельный поток или процесс. www.astera.com Это может привести к проблемам с производительностью при обработке большого количества запросов. www.astera.com
Асинхронный поиск, в свою очередь, позволяет обрабатывать несколько запросов одновременно, не дожидаясь ответа. www.astera.com Клиент может перейти к другим задачам, пока ожидает ответа сервера. www.astera.com Асинхронные системы могут обрабатывать множество запросов в одном потоке или процессе, что делает их более масштабируемыми и эффективными. www.astera.com
Ещё одно различие касается возврата первой строки результата: learn.microsoft.com